For probability questions like this, involving coins, sometimes it's helpful to list out all possible combinations. For 3 flips of a coin, we have the following possible outcomes:
HHH TTT
HHT TTH
HTH THT
HTT THH
So now you can easily pick the outcomes and take that over how many outcomes are possible. From the above list, only 2 of the 8 DO NOT involve both a heads AND a tails (HHH or TTT), or, 6/8 involve both. The probability it 3/4 or 75%
